FROZEN" HEAT MARKET. Messrs. Gilbert Anderson and Co. (Messrs. Mellsop. Eliott end 00., P&lmerston North, local agents) report on the frozen meat market, under date • London, March 2, as follows:— Very dull business duo to the voluntary restriction in ho consumption of meal characterises Uio market, '.now. Home-grown continues to form, tho bulk of the supplioe, and fetched slightly higher rales than last week', when there wn.; a heavy pitching. Colonial lamb meantime is wisely being conserved to meet, possible contngouoies n tho future. Advice of Meat Shipments to U.K. Only. During February. 1517 (as far as advised).
